Pinpoint Test

  1. Check Fuse - Check the 30-amp door lock fuse located in the interior fuse panel. Is the fuse OK? If yes, go to step  5 . If no, go to next step.
  2. Check System - Replace the 30-amp door lock fuse. Inspect the fuse. Does the fuse fail again? If yes, go to next step. If no, go to step  5 .
  3. Check For Power Short To Ground - Turn key OFF. Locate and disconnect the 16-pin interior fuse panel connector. See Fig 1 . Locate and disconnect the power door lock relay connector, left and right power door lock switch connectors, and left and right power key lock switch connectors. Measure the resistance of the White/Green wire between the 16-pin interior fuse panel connector and ground. Is the resistance less than 5 ohms? If yes repair the White/Green wire.
  4. Check For Short To Ground - Turn key OFF. Disconnect the power door lock relay connector, left and right power door lock switch connectors, left and right power key lock switch connectors, and left and right power door lock motor connectors. Measure the resistance between ground and the power door lock relay connector wires, except for the White/Green wire and the Black wire. Are any of the resistances less than 5 ohms? If yes, repair the wire(s) in question. If no, go to next step.
  5. Check Power Supply To Power Door Lock Relay - Turn key OFF. Reconnect the 16-pin interior fuse panel connector. Disconnect the power door lock relay connector. Measure the voltage on the White/Green wire at the power door lock relay connector. Is the voltage greater than 10 volts? If yes, go to next step. If no, repair the White/Green wire between the power door lock relay and interior fuse panel.
  6. Check Power Door Lock Relay Ground - Turn key OFF. Disconnect the power door lock relay connector. Measure the resistance of the Black wire between the power door lock relay connector and ground. Is the resistance less than 5 ohms? If yes, go to next step. If no, repair the Black wire.
  7. Check Power Door Lock Relay Ground - Turn key OFF. Disconnect the right and left power door lock switch connectors and right and left power key lock switch connectors. Measure the voltage on the White/Green wire at each switch connector. Are the voltages greater than 10 volts? If yes, go to next step. If no, repair White/Green wire between the switch in question and the interior fuse panel.
  8. Check Power Door Lock Switches - Turn key OFF. Reconnect the power door lock relay. Remove the left and right power door lock switches and left and right power key lock switches. Leave electrical connectors connected. Check for voltage at each switch while moving the switch. See SWITCH VOLTAGE  table. Is the voltage for all switches within specifications? If yes, go to next step. If no, replace switch in question.
    SWITCH VOLTAGE

    Application Voltage At Green/Black Wire
    Power Door Lock Or Key Lock
    Lock 10-13 Volts
    Unlock 2-3 Volts
  9. Check Continuity To Power Door Lock Relay - Turn key OFF. Disconnect the left and right power door lock switch connectors, left and right power key lock switch connectors, left and right power door lock motor connectors, and power door lock relay connector. Measure the resistance of the Green/Black wire between the power door lock relay connector and all lock switch connectors. Measure the resistance of the Green and Red wires between the power door lock relay connector and the power door lock motor connectors. Are the resistances less than 5 ohms? If yes, go to next step. If no, repair the wire(s) in question.
  10. Check Power Door Lock Relay - Turn key OFF. Access the power door lock relay. Leave the electrical connector connected. Check for voltage at power door lock relay connector while moving switch. Voltage at Green wire in lock position should be 12 volts, in unlock position 0 volt. Voltage at Red wire in lock position should be 0 volts, in unlock position 12 volts. Is the voltage for each switch position within specifications? If yes, replace the power door lock motor assembly that does not work. If no, replace the power door lock relay.
